The Prime Minister said this Wednesday that he welcomed the decision to entrust the organization of the 2030 World Cup to Portugal, Spain and Morocco, expressing confidence that it would be a huge success.
This position of António Costa, published on the social network X (formerly Twitter), comes shortly after the FIFA Council announced in a statement published on its official website that the 2030 FIFA World Cup will be organized by Portugal, Spain and Morocco.
In the same note, the organization also said that Uruguay, Argentina and Paraguay will play three games at this World Cup to “celebrate the centenary” of the competition, which first took place in Uruguay in 1930.
“It is with great joy that we receive the news that the 2030 FIFA World Cup will be organized jointly by Portugal, Spain and Morocco. We congratulate the Portuguese Football Federation for its commitment and work,” the Prime Minister wrote.
In the same message, the leader of the executive branch welcomes Portugal’s partnership with Spain and Morocco, “in the belief that this will be another demonstration of the potential and proof given in the organization of major events.”
“It will certainly be a hugely successful World Cup,” he adds.
